Triple glazing can also save you money on heating bills. This kind of window consists of 3 panes of glass and is fitted with a thermal element that creates smaller chambers in order to minimize the loss of heat. The window is sealed and contains the gas argon, which helps to insulate and keeps your home warmer.

Condensation

If your double-glazed windows mist up on cold and damp days, this is an indication that the seals have begun to fail. This is usually the result of a build up of condensation that has deteriorated the desiccant that sits between the glass units. It helps keep the gas argon inside and stops water from getting into the gap.
